Photographic and textual material created and collected by the Resort Municipality of Whistler (RMOW) relating to planning and development of Whistler Village and the resort municipality, events held in Whistler, land management, culture and public art, ecology, resort development, the environment, transportation, heritage, schools, architecture, sustainability, and municipal politics.
Reports and studies from the Resort Municipality of Whistler that relate to the planning and development of Whistler Village, the resort municipality, the gondola area, and the Sea-to-Sky region between Squamish and Pemberton. The documents broach subjects including ecology, resort development, the environment, transportation, heritage, schools, architecture, sustainability, and municipal politics.
These files contain documents, concept plans, maps, and architectural drawings relating to the development of Whistler Village and base area facilities. These items were created by Eldon Beck and his associates during the planning stages of Whistler Village.
